10 Apps Like Tiya: Explore the Alternatives
1. Duolingo
Duolingo is a renowned language learning app that offers an interactive and gamified approach to language acquisition. With its diverse range of languages and bite-sized lessons, Duolingo makes learning a new language enjoyable and engaging. Whether you’re a beginner or an advanced learner, Duolingo offers personalized learning paths to suit your needs.

2. Babbel
Babbel is another popular language learning app that focuses on practical conversations and real-life situations. It provides comprehensive language courses designed by experts, covering various aspects such as vocabulary, grammar, and pronunciation. Babbel’s user-friendly interface and speech recognition technology make it an excellent alternative to Tiya.

3. Rosetta Stone
Rosetta Stone is a well-established language learning platform that has been around for decades. Known for its immersive learning approach, Rosetta Stone helps learners develop their language skills through visual and auditory cues. The app offers a wide range of languages and provides interactive lessons that simulate real-life conversations.

4. Memrise
Memrise combines neuroscience and entertainment to create an effective language learning experience. With its unique “Mem” feature, which uses mnemonic techniques, Memrise helps learners retain vocabulary and grammar concepts effortlessly. The app also includes videos of native speakers to improve pronunciation skills.

5. HelloTalk
HelloTalk takes a different approach to language learning by connecting learners with native speakers worldwide. Through text, voice, and video chats, HelloTalk provides an immersive language exchange environment. Users can practice their target language with native speakers and receive real-time feedback, making it an excellent choice for those seeking conversational practice.

6. Busuu
Busuu offers a comprehensive language learning curriculum with interactive lessons, vocabulary exercises, and grammar tips. The app also provides personalized study plans and proficiency assessments to track your progress. Additionally, Busuu offers the option to receive feedback from native speakers on writing exercises, enhancing your language skills further.

7. Tandem
Tandem is a language exchange app that connects learners with native speakers through text, voice, and video chats. It offers a supportive community where you can find language partners and engage in meaningful conversations. Tandem’s built-in translation feature and language correction tools make it a valuable resource for language learners.

8. Pimsleur
Pimsleur focuses on audio-based language learning, helping learners develop their listening and speaking skills. The app provides scientifically proven techniques and carefully crafted lessons that promote natural language acquisition. Pimsleur offers courses in various languages, making it a suitable alternative to Tiya for auditory learners.

9. Lingodeer
Lingodeer is a comprehensive language learning app that covers vocabulary, grammar, listening, and speaking skills. The app offers gamified lessons and interactive exercises to make language learning enjoyable. Lingodeer also provides a built-in offline mode, allowing users to learn without an internet connection.

10. Drops
Drops is a visually appealing language learning app that focuses on vocabulary acquisition. With its vibrant and minimalist design, Drops offers engaging word games and mnemonic techniques to help learners memorize new words effectively. The app provides a wide range of languages, making it a popular choice for language enthusiasts.

FAQs about Language Learning Apps
Q: Are these language learning apps suitable for beginners?
A: Yes, all the mentioned language learning apps cater to beginners and provide structured lessons to help them start their language learning journey.

Q: Can I learn multiple languages simultaneously with these apps?
A: Absolutely! Many of these apps offer courses in multiple languages, allowing you to explore and learn different languages simultaneously.

Q: Do these apps provide offline learning options?
A: Some apps like Lingodeer and Drops offer offline learning modes, enabling you to learn languages without an internet connection.

Q: Can I interact with native speakers using these apps?
A: Yes, language exchange apps like HelloTalk and Tandem facilitate communication with native speakers, giving you an opportunity to practice your target language.

Q: Are these apps suitable for children?
A: Some apps, such as Duolingo and Drops, offer language learning courses specifically designed for children, making them suitable for young learners as well.

Q: Do these apps offer certifications upon completion?
A: While not all apps provide certifications, some like Babbel and Rosetta Stone offer proficiency tests and certificates to validate your language skills.
